NO BEAUTY IN HOLLYWOOD
PRODUCER STILL SEARCHING. William Anthony McGuire, one of the few producers who still make musical comedy pictures —he produced “The Great Ziegfeld,” among others —• says he hasn’t been able to find one really beautiful girl in Hollywood, and he’s been here looking fox’ one for nearly 10 years. “The girls here,” said McGuire, “seem to have lost the greatest attribute of beauty, and that is the element of dependent femininity. Not only do the women in pictures wear slacks, but they are as self-sufficient as they are self-supporting, and that’s bad —for beauty.” McGuire says that Hedy Lamarx’ looks so glamorous because she is a brunette plumped down among thousands of blondes, and now all the Hollywood girls were either taking to wearing wigs ox- dyir\g their hair black. He said if he were designing a beautiful woman from scratch he’s give hexlegs of Marlene Dietrich, the eyes of Miss Lamarr, the hair of Gladys Glad, the mouth of Marilyn Miller (famous musical comedy star), and the hands and arms of Dolores, former- Ziegfeld dancer.
